(Courtesy: iStockphoto/7io) The first “molecules” made from two photons have been created by physicists in the US. Their experiment involves firing pairs of photons through an ultracold atomic gas, where an attractive interaction causes the photons to stick together and become quantum … new years 40 million

Web2 days ago · Many experiments use the axion-photon coupling to probe the magnetic-field-mediated conversion of axions to photons. Here, we show that axion matter in a magnetic field induces electric dipole transitions in atoms and molecules. When applied to Rydberg atoms, which feature particularly large transition dipole elements, this effect promises an ...
